Appeal after robbery by masked offenders in Clent

You are viewing content from Sunshine Radio Ludlow. Would you like to make this your preferred location?

Police are investigating an incident where two people were robbed in their car at the Walton Hill car park in Clent in Worcestershire.

Between 0.15am and 0.45am on Saturday 29 April, the victims were sat in their black Hyundai car in the car park when they were attacked by 6 people wearing balaclavas who used weapons to smash the windows of their car and steal a mobile phone and car keys. The victims sustained minor injuries. The offenders made off from the scene in a red Volkswagen Polo and a blue Volkswagen Polo

Investigating officer Detective Constable Sean Green, North Worcestershire CID said “This was an alarming unprovoked attack and an incredibly scary ordeal for the victims. We are continuing our investigation and whilst we appreciate this incident happened in the early hours of Saturday morning, we are aware that there were at least another six or seven other cars parked in the car park at the time of the incident – If this was you please get in touch with us.
